About Ken Crest-Lehigh
KenCrest-Lehigh uses KenCrest’s **HighScope** early childhood curriculum, which emphasizes kindergarten readiness through active play, hands-on learning, and inclusive classrooms with activities like art, blocks, dramatic play, music, and problem-solving materials.[1][2] The center serves children in **early learning/preschool programs**, including **Head Start, Early Head Start Childcare Partnership, and Pre-K Counts**; KenCrest also offers before- and after-care and summer care across its Philadelphia early learning centers.[1][2] Notable features include **free nutritious breakfast and lunch**, an **enclosed outdoor play space**, and family supports such as **Raising a Reader** lending bags, **ESL classes**, and **trauma-informed parenting support groups**.[1][2]

Is KEN CREST-LEHIGH in PHILADELPHIA, PA licensed?
Yes. KEN CREST-LEHIGH holds an active childcare license issued by DHS (Department of Human Services, Office of Child Development and Early Learning). All providers listed on CloverMap are verified against DHS's public licensing database.
What ages does KEN CREST-LEHIGH serve?
KEN CREST-LEHIGH accepts Pre-K 4 (age 4). Use CloverMap's age filter on the Browse page to find additional providers serving your child's age group in PHILADELPHIA.
Does KEN CREST-LEHIGH accept the CCIS childcare subsidy?
Yes — KEN CREST-LEHIGH accepts Pennsylvania's CCIS (Child Care Information Services subsidy) subsidy. Families who qualify can reduce their weekly co-pay to as little as $0. Visit Pennsylvania's CCIS program page to check your eligibility.
